Output 75ccc8623c151af57114d5740e412c1bb4e9520f2bfaf4b63c64341d934cf4a7:2

value
44748
script pubkey
OP_0 OP_PUSHBYTES_20 cd1fa05d57540be3cc7391f5af07640fcc425490
address
bc1qe506qh2h2s978nrnj8667pmyplxyy4yssnh6qj
transaction
75ccc8623c151af57114d5740e412c1bb4e9520f2bfaf4b63c64341d934cf4a7
spent
true